How does the Auction work for SuperLiga and Liga A?

Here are the basics:
E-Bay Style
36 hour timer
No limit on the number of players up for auction at any given time.
Warning this will get crazy, just be prepared for crazyness!! ;) You can bid on up to 25 players at a time but you can't ever bid more than your salary cap at any given time.

Proxy Bidding, think ebay again here, the timer is reset each time there is a new high bid.

Here's a detailed example of how proxy bidding works. Let's assume your league is set up (on the "for commissioners > setup > auction setup" page) with the following parameters:

Minimum Opening Bid: $1.00

Minimum Bid Raise: $0.25

Let's assume that Franchise 1 opens bidding on Player A, and the initial bid is $5.00. The system will "remember" the maximum bid of $5.00, and report the initial bid on this player equal to the "Minimum Opening Bid" of $1.00.

Then, Franchise 2 submits a bid of $2.00 on Player A. The system recognizes that Franchise 1 was willing to pay up to $5.00 for Player A, so immediately after Franchise 2 submits his $2.00 bid, the system notifies him that he has been outbid, and then considers the high bid on Player A to be $2.00. Then, Franchise 2 submits a bid of $5.00 on Player A. The system recognizes that this bid amount is equal to the maximum bid made by Franchise 1, so the system then considers Franchise 2 to be immediately out-bid (earlier bids always beat later bids of the same amount), but the system then considers the current bid amount for Player A to be $5.00 (the maximum amount that Franchise 1 was willing to bid).

In other words, this "proxy" bidding configuration allows a franchise owner to bid only as much as he needs to on any given player, and no more.
